The possum was about 25-30 yards thereabout. Yes, the video does flicker. I videoed the possum at low then medium then high. I noticed that with each change of IR light there is somewhat of a flash. It is a distraction to watch for sure. I also have the NV brightness level on low - may try changing that too. Guessing then I would not have to set IR so high? I inquired at the company about the firmware and they said I didn't need to upload 'cause the scope had the latest installed when I bought it. I also double checked on their web site and I'm good for now.
